Microsoft Corp's(NASDAQ:MSFT) blockbuster fiscal fourth-quarter earnings delivered a potentially important message for ETF investors: the future of enterprise AI may belong to the infrastructure providers rather than any single foundation model.

微軟公司(納斯達克代碼:MSFT)在第四財季公佈了亮眼的業績,向ETF投資者傳遞了一個可能至關重要的資訊:企業級人工智慧的未來可能屬於基礎設施提供商,而非任何單一的基礎模型。

During the earnings call, CEOSatya Nadellarepeatedly emphasized that Microsoft's strategy is centered on giving customers access to multiple AI models — not justOpenAI'sGPT models, but alsoAnthropic,xAI,Mistraland Microsoft's ownMAIfamily. Azure now offers more than11,000 AI models, and Microsoft said it has seen afivefold increasein customers building applications using models from multiple providers.

在業績電話會議上,首席執行長薩提亞·納德拉多次強調,微軟的戰略核心是讓客戶能夠訪問多種AI模型——不僅包括OpenAI的GPT模型,還包括Anthropic、xAI、Mistral以及微軟自家的MAI系列模型。Azure目前提供超過11,000種AI模型,微軟表示,使用多個供應商模型構建應用程序的客戶數量增加了五倍。

AI Infrastructure ETFs Could Be the Biggest Beneficiaries
AI基礎設施ETF可能是最大的受益者

The companies supplying the chips, networking equipment and cloud infrastructure required to run multiple AI models stand to benefit regardless of whether enterprises choose OpenAI, Anthropic, xAI or another provider.

無論企業選擇OpenAI、Anthropic、xAI還是其他提供商,提供運行多種AI模型所需的晶片、網絡設備和雲基礎設施的公司都將從中受益。

One of the most direct plays is the Microsoft-heavyRoundhill Magnificent Seven ETF (BATS:MAGS), which gives investors concentrated exposure to the largest AI hyperscalers, including Microsoft,Nvidia Corp(NASDAQ:NVDA),Amazon.com, Inc(NASDAQ:AMZN),Alphabet, Inc(NASDAQ:GOOGL) andMeta Platforms, Inc(NASDAQ:META). If Azure continues attracting enterprise AI workloads across multiple model providers, Microsoft could remain a key performance driver for the fund.

其中一個最直接的投資標的便是重倉微軟的Roundhill Magnificent Seven ETF(BATS代碼:MAGS),該基金為投資者提供對包括微軟、輝達公司(納斯達克代碼:NVDA)、亞馬遜公司(納斯達克代碼:AMZN)、Alphabet公司(納斯達克代碼:GOOGL)和Meta Platforms公司(納斯達克代碼:META)在內的最大AI超大規模雲服務商的高度集中敞口。如果Azure繼續吸引來自多個模型提供商的企業級AI工作負載,微軟可能仍是該基金的關鍵業績驅動因素。

Broader AI-themed ETFs such as the Global XGlobal X Artificial Intelligence & Technology ETF (NASDAQ:AIQ)and the First TrustFirst Trust Nasdaq Artificial Intelligence and Robotics ETF (NASDAQ:ROBT)also stand to benefit. These funds invest across the AI value chain, including cloud software, semiconductors, automation and enterprise AI companies, making them less dependent on the fortunes of any one model developer.

更廣泛的AI主題ETF,例如Global X Global X Artificial Intelligence & Technology ETF(納斯達克代碼:AIQ)和First Trust First Trust Nasdaq Artificial Intelligence and Robotics ETF(納斯達克代碼:ROBT)也將受益。這些基金投資於整個AI價值鏈,包括雲軟件、半導體、自動化和企業AI公司,使其對任何單一模型開發商的命運依賴度較低。

Semiconductor ETFs May Benefit Regardless of the Winning Model
無論最終勝出的是那種模型,半導體ETF都可能受益

Microsoft's strategy could also reinforce demand for AI chips.

微軟的戰略也可能進一步推動對AI晶片的需求。

Whether enterprises deploy OpenAI's GPT models, Anthropic's Claude, xAI's Grok or Microsoft's MAI models, inference workloads still require high-performance GPUs, networking hardware and memory chips. That could support semiconductor ETFs such as theVanEck Semiconductor ETF (NASDAQ:SMH)and theiShares Semiconductor ETF (NASDAQ:SOXX), whose top holdings include Nvidia,Broadcom, Inc(NASDAQ:AVGO),Advanced Micro Devices Inc(NASDAQ:AMD),Taiwan Semiconductor Manufacturing(NYSE:TSM) and other AI hardware leaders.

無論企業部署的是OpenAI的GPT模型、Anthropic的Claude、xAI的Grok還是微軟的MAI模型,推理工作負載仍然需要高性能GPU、網絡硬體和記憶體晶片。這可能利多VanEck Semiconductor ETF(納斯達克代碼:SMH)和iShares Semiconductor ETF(納斯達克代碼:SOXX)等半導體ETF,其前幾大持倉包括輝達、博通公司(納斯達克代碼:AVGO)、美國超微公司(納斯達克代碼:AMD)、台積電(紐約證券交易所代碼:TSM)以及其他AI硬體領域的領軍企業。

The memory segment could also remain a beneficiary as larger AI models and enterprise deployments increase demand for high-bandwidth memory and advanced DRAM. Funds such as theRoundhill Memory ETF (BATS:DRAM), which focuses on companies across the memory semiconductor industry, could continue benefiting if AI infrastructure spending remains elevated.

隨著更大規模的AI模型和企業部署推動對高帶寬內存和先進DRAM的需求,內存類股也可能繼續受益。專注於內存半導體行業各類公司的Roundhill Memory ETF(BATS:DRAM)等基金,若AI基礎設施支出持續保持高位,可能繼續從中獲益。

Cloud Computing ETFs Gain Another Tailwind
雲計算ETF再獲助力

Azure's momentum also strengthens the investment case for cloud-computing ETFs.

Azure的強勁勢頭也進一步強化了投資雲計算ETF的理由。

Microsoft reported43% year-over-year Azure revenue growth, while commercial remaining performance obligations climbed to$678 billion, highlighting sustained enterprise demand for AI-enabled cloud services.

微軟報告Azure收入同比增長43%,而商業剩餘履約義務增至$6,780億,凸顯企業對支援AI的雲服務的持續需求。

Cloud-focused ETFs including theFirst Trust Cloud Computing ETF (NASDAQ:SKYY)and theWisdomTree Cloud Computing Fund (NASDAQ:WCLD)offer exposure to cloud software and infrastructure companies that could benefit as enterprises build applications capable of switching between multiple AI models.

專注於雲計算的ETF,包括First Trust Cloud Computing ETF(納斯達克:SKYY)和WisdomTree Cloud Computing Fund(納斯達克:WCLD),為投資者提供了對雲計算軟件和基礎設施公司的敞口,這些公司有望在企業構建能夠在多個AI模型之間切換的應用程序時受益。

The Bigger Investment Theme
更大的投資主題

For much of the past two years, investors have viewed Microsoft's AI strategy largely through the lens of its partnership with OpenAI. The latest earnings call suggested the company's competitive advantage increasingly lies elsewhere: becoming the infrastructure layer where businesses can access whichever AI model best suits their needs.

在過去兩年的大部分時間裡,投資者主要通過微軟與OpenAI的合作關係來看待其AI戰略。最近的業績電話會議表明,該公司的競爭優勢正日益體現在其他方面:成為企業可接入最適合其需求的AI模型的基礎設施層。

If that vision plays out, ETF investors may find the biggest long-term winners are not funds tied to a single AI developer, but diversified portfolios owning the cloud platforms, semiconductor makers and AI infrastructure providers powering the entire ecosystem.

如果這一願景得以實現,ETF投資者可能會發現,長期最大的贏家並非綁定單一AI開發者的基金,而是那些多元配置、持有支撐整個生態系統的雲平台、半導體製造商和AI基礎設施提供商的組合。 (Benzinga)
